NCT 127 Dominates Circle Charts with ‘Blingy’ and Album ‘BLINGY’

NCT 127 has once again proven their global influence by achieving remarkable success on the NCT 127 Circle Charts for the week of August 23 to 29, 2026. Their new title track “Blingy” secured the No. 1 spot on both the overall digital chart and the digital download chart, marking a significant double crown achievement. Additionally, their studio album “BLINGY” debuted impressively at No. 2 on the physical album chart, solidifying their status as one of the top K-pop acts this year.

Other notable rankings on the physical album chart include ALPHA DRIVE ONE’s mini album “UNBREAKABLE : 少年BEAST” debuting at No. 1, while NEXZ’s “SAUCIN’” and ENHYPEN’s “THE SIN : BLISS” also featured prominently in the top 5 positions. This competitive environment underscores the significance of NCT 127’s strong performance within the Circle Charts ecosystem.

How NCT 127’s Circle Charts Performance Compares to Peers

Contrasting Chart Positions with ALPHA DRIVE ONE and ENHYPEN

While ALPHA DRIVE ONE clinched No. 1 on the physical album chart with “UNBREAKABLE : 少年BEAST”, NCT 127’s strength was more balanced between digital and physical formats. ENHYPEN, another major player, held steady at No. 4 on the physical album chart and saw their title tracks rank well on digital charts, but did not achieve the same double crown on digital platforms.

Unique Positioning in the Download Chart

NCT 127’s “Blingy” secured the top spot on the download chart, ahead of ALPHA DRIVE ONE’s “BORN DIRE” and aespa’s Winter’s solo single “Speed of Summer”. This highlights NCT 127’s unique ability to mobilize fans for digital purchases, an area where many groups rely heavily on streaming numbers alone.
